Abstract
The apparatus for detecting foreign particles in a liquid, includes a radiation source for irradiating the inspected zone of the liquid, and a television camera including a projecting system for projecting the image of the inspected zone of the liquid on the target of a pickup tube. The projecting system comprises a means for superposing the images of different areas of the inspected zone of the liquid.
